SUMMARY: In accordance with the Paperwork Reduction Act of 1995, FAA 
invites public comments about our intention to request the Office of 
Management and Budget (OMB) approval to renew an information 
collection. The Federal Register Notice with a 60-day comment period 
soliciting comments on the following collection of information was 
published on November 22, 2011, vol. 76, no. 225, page 72237-72238. 14 
CFR Part 121 prescribes the requirements governing air carrier 
operations. The information collected is used to determine air 
operators' compliance with the minimum safety standards and the 
applicants' eligibility for air operations certification.

    OMB Control Number: 2120-0008.
    Title: Operating Requirements: Domestic, Flag and Supplemental 
Operations.
    Form Numbers: FAA Form 8070-1.
    Type of Review: Renewal of an information collection.
    Background: Under the authority of Title 49 CFR, Section 44701, 
Federal Aviation Regulations Part 121 prescribe the terms, conditions, 
and limitations as are necessary to ensure safety in air 
transportation. Each operator which seeks to obtain, or is in 
possession of, an air carrier operating certificate must comply with 
the requirements of FAR Part 121 in order to maintain data which is 
used to determine if the air carrier is operating in accordance with 
minimum safety standards.
    Respondents: Approximately 75 air operators/applicants.
    Frequency: Information is collected on occasion.
    Estimated Average Burden per Response: 27.52 hours.
    Estimated Total Annual Burden: 1,465,094 hours.
